A man’s body was found on Monday in the water of the Trinity River in Fort Worth, police said.

The body was found about 11:30 a.m. at bridge mark WF2220, west of Beach Street.

The man has been identified as 40-year-old Rafael Carbajal-Gomez.

The circumstances of the discovery are under Fort Worth police investigation.

The Tarrant County Medical Examiner’s Office is investigating the cause of death.
